De’Aaron Fox spoke to the media on Monday as the Sacramento Kings prepared to face the Charlotte Hornets at Golden 1 Center.
The 24-year-old reflected on the recent six-game road trip, discussed how his foot is feeling after taking a few games off, and discussed how important it is for the Kings to take care of business during the upcoming six-game home stand.
Since returning from a two-game absence, De’Aaron Fox is averaging 21.3 points, 5.0 rebounds, 6.7 assists, and 1.0 steals per game over 36.7 minutes per contest.

The Sacramento Kings entered the 2022-23 season hoping to break a 16-year playoff drought. After hiring Mike Brown as the team’s new coach, the Kings drafted Keegan Murray with the number four overall pick. They continued to make moves over the summer, trading for Kevin Huerter and signing multiple free agents, including guard Malik Monk.
